Two pillar masterworks of Western music performed together on a sacred day in a sacred space: Mozart’s Requiem, his last (and unfinished) work needs no introduction. Rossini’s Stabat Mater (a first on our program in 27 years), written in sections and performed for the first time in Paris in 1842, is one of the most
passionate works ever written. Two dramatic and breathtaking jewels to celebrate this most dramatic of days.
